    Stainless would def. last as it has high (depends on grade of) nickel in place of more carbon BUT S.S. is really made for high heat apps.

    A bit of Cr. in the mix would have helped tremendously but cost quite a bit across the board. Galv. mixed in like they started doing body panels but i think would weaken the frame. Dipping the frame, again cost prohibitive.

    We just don't want to admit no manu. wants their vehicle to last forever. Just longer than the competition.

    2010 Tacoma here up in the great white salt belt .
    You cant rely on Toyota to fix your frame .Trust me , I took the truck in for the frame and they said nope !!
    You gotta run fluid film or something similar every year .
    I took the truck in to my dealership for frame rust and they told me to skate
    Ever since then I have been throwing $300 bucks worth of fluid film at the truck before the snow decides to fall .
    Consider this mind you . $300 bucks every fall over ten years plus using a grinder with a steel wire wheel ???
    Thats a lot of cash and time I cant replace .
    There are far better frames out there . Toyota needs to wake up
